Payments To Suppliers
Money transferred to suppliers for goods or services received.
Direct Method
A cash flow statement presentation method that lists major classes of gross cash receipts and payments.
Net Cash Provided
Net cash provided is the amount of money generated through operational, investing, and financing activities over a specified period, critical for assessing a company's liquidity.
Prepaid Expenses
Costs incurred beforehand and documented as assets prior to their utilization or consumption.
